71.05 percent of the population in 73666 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 78.07 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 2.63 percent of the residents in 73666 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 1.40 members with about 2.50 cars available per household.
An estimate of 84.78 percent of the residents in 73666 has some form of health insurance. 31.14 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 65.74 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 73666 would have to travel an average of 18.79 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Roger Mills Memorial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 73666, Sweetwater, Oklahoma.

As of , an estimate of 289 residents live in 73666 with a median age of 46.2 years. 23.53 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 30.80 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 29.11 percent of the residents in 73666 is currently married, and 12.24 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 73666 is $5,699.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 73666 is approximately $584. The median household spends about 10.25 percent of their income on housing.

Type 1 Diabetes is a chronic condition in which the pancreas produces little or no insulin, a hormone essential for allowing sugar (glucose) to enter cells to produce energy. People with Type 1 Diabetes require daily insulin injections or the use of an insulin pump to manage their blood sugar levels. Additionally, regular medical check-ups and access to specialized care are vital for effectively managing this condition.
